Tidewater (TDW) Non-Current Assets (2016 - 2025)

Tidewater's Non-Current Assets history spans 16 years, with the latest figure at $1.5 billion for Q4 2025.

  • For the quarter ending Q4 2025, Non-Current Assets rose 7.01% year-over-year to $1.5 billion, compared with a TTM value of $5.5 billion through Dec 2025, down 3.22%, and an annual FY2025 reading of $1.5 billion, up 7.01% over the prior year.
  • Non-Current Assets for Q4 2025 was $1.5 billion at Tidewater, up from $1.3 billion in the prior quarter.
  • The five-year high for Non-Current Assets was $1.5 billion in Q3 2023, with the low at $744.9 million in Q1 2022.
  • Average Non-Current Assets over 5 years is $1.1 billion, with a median of $1.1 billion recorded in 2022.
  • Year-over-year, Non-Current Assets decreased 20.27% in 2021 and then surged 60.0% in 2023.
  • Tracing TDW's Non-Current Assets over 5 years: stood at $753.1 million in 2021, then increased by 22.13% to $919.7 million in 2022, then skyrocketed by 60.0% to $1.5 billion in 2023, then decreased by 6.48% to $1.4 billion in 2024, then increased by 7.01% to $1.5 billion in 2025.
